"Curbside Haiku is an innovative project that employs art to convey safety messages to pedestrians. Artist John Morse created a set of 12 bright, eye-catching designs that mimic the style of street safety signs. Each sign is accompanied by a haiku poem that is either printed on an additional sign or embedded in the design as a QR Code. Curbside Haiku was installed on 144 lighting poles throughout the five boroughs. "
